The BlackBerry WebWorks SDK contains three sets of APIs that you can work with:
The APIs are listed by category below and alphabetically at left.
A few APIs, such as connections and contacts, exist in more than one API library. For cross-platform compatibility, use the Apache Cordova or HTML5 version. If you are developing for BlackBerry only, using the BlackBerry APIs may allow you to access additional features or to incur less overhead.
APIs that integrate platform applications and functionality into your own app, such as email, calendar, and BBM. You can also use these APIs to invoke actions from other apps.
Use the APIs in this category to access data from data sources such as XML, JSON, or SQL. You can also store data in data models (to display to users in a list), manage large amounts of data, and create a file picker that lets users select and save individual or multiple files.
Device and Communication
Manage device features and use communication APIs, ranging from NFC and GPS to Wi-Fi and gyroscope.
An API that helps you use the Identity Service library provided by a specific Identity Provider.
Use maps and location services in your apps, and provide support for mapping features, such as landmarks.
Support different platform features in your apps, such as Payment Service, notifications, languages, and home screen functions.
Last modified: 2014-08-07